GE Researchers to Study Link Between Microgravity and Vision Impairment in Astronauts

July 19, 2012

Global Research awarded three-year grant to develop and test enhanced ultrasound probe and measurement techniques for NASA

Study will investigate increased intracranial pressure (ICP) and its effects on the eyes

Potential ground-based applications of this technology include monitoring patients with traumatic brain injuries

US govt eases sanctions

July 18, 2012

Last week the US government eased some of the financial and investment sanctions on Myanmar to allow the first new US investment in the country in nearly 15 years, and to broadly authorise the exportation of financial services to Myanmar.

The US State Department website says its change in sanctions policy is aimed at supporting democratic reform and reconciliation efforts while aiding in development that provides benefits to all of Myanmar's people.

GE Researchers Developing At-Home Refueling Station for NG Vehicles

July 18, 2012

Goal of ARPA-E project to achieve 10X reduction in station costs and cut re-fueling time for Natural Gas (NG) vehicles from a whole work day to under one hour

Developing unique approach to re-fueling that would replace more expensive and complex compressor technologies used today

Initial focus will be on re-fueling stations for fleet vehicles, with an eye to passenger vehicles in the future

GE Aviation Signs Contract for Systems on Boeing KC-46A Tanker for United States Air Force

July 16, 2012

CINCINNATI--()--GE Aviation announced today that they signed an agreement with The Boeing Company potentially worth up to $180 million to provide the mission control system for the U.S. Air Force's KC-46A tanker. The agreement includes design, development and production throughout the life of the program.

GECAS, Boeing Announce Commitment for 100 737s

July 10, 2012

Commitment to purchase 75 737 MAX 8s and 25 Next-Generation 737-800s

FARNBOROUGH, United Kingdom July 10, 2012 -- GE Capital Aviation Services (GECAS), the commercial aircraft leasing and financing arm of General Electric (NYSE: GE), announced today at the Farnborough International Airshow a commitment to purchase 75 737 MAX 8s and 25 Next-Generation 737-800s from Boeing (NYSE: BA).

GE Capital Aviation Services Delivers Leased 737-300SF to New Customer Northern Air Cargo

July 03, 2012

STAMFORD, Conn., July 3, 2012 -- GE Capital Aviation Services (GECAS), the commercial aircraft leasing and financing arm of GE, announced delivery of a leased Boeing 737-300SF freighter to a new customer, Northern Air Cargo.

The aircraft will be used to upgrade and expand Northern Air Cargo's fleet.
